      Hello out there

      My website www.painterdublin.com and www.tilers-dublin.com were heavily hit by google panda update on 27.9.2012 and EMD update few days after. I lost about 70% of the traffic mainly from combination of the keywords from my domain name (painter dublin and tilers dublin) and never managed to recover from it.

      I am wondering if I should also concentrate on rewriting the content of both home landing pages in the terms of "KEYWORD DENSITY". Do you think my content is "OVER OPTIMIZED" for my main keywords? (painter dublin, tilers-dublin). What is the correct use? Is there any tool to guide me?

      I am aware I am using those terms quite often. I don't want to start deleting those terms before I know the right way to do it. Is there anybody willing to have a look at my sites and give me advice please?

        I think you should focus less on your page content and more on how your website is coded and your inbound link profile.

        The title tags and description tags on both of your sites contain special characters that shouldn't be there, like bullets and Check marks.  Clean those up first.

        On your tiling website you've included your phone number in the title tag, thats a definite no no and I've seen sites penalized for that in the past.

        Just taking a brief peak at your inbound links, I'm guessing links from sites like this is more likely to be the reason for you problems than over optimization: blackhatpwnage.com/how-to-get-high-page-rank/

        Your back link profile overall is very key word specific.  That combined with all of the above is the more likely reason for your problems than "over optimization" of your keywords.
